Preparation Method
- 01 Bring a large pot of lightly Salted Water to a bOil.
- 02 Add pasta and cook for 8 to 10 minutes or unTil al dente; drain.
- 03 While pasta is cooking, heat Olive Oil over medium heat in a large skillet.
- 04 Cook Onion and Pepper in Oil unTil lightly browned, 10 minutes.
- 05 Stir in Corn and heat through. Stir in black bean, Tomatos, salsa sauce, olives, Taco Seasoning and Salt and Pepper and cook unTil thoroughly heated, 5 minutes.
- 06 Toss sauce with cooked pasta and serve.
